Job Description:

Now hiring for a Project Manager (Direct Hire)

Location: Birdsboro, PA

$75,000.00 - $95,000.00 per year

Monday - Friday

Put in the Work, Reap the Rewards: Project Managers Wanted.

Looking for Project Manager jobs in Birdsboro where your skills can make a real impact? As a Project Manager, you'll lead customer-focused projects from planning through completion. You'll collaborate with internal teams, vendors, and stakeholders to ensure projects stay on schedule, within budget, and meet quality expectations while delivering an outstanding customer experience.

Education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Engineering, or a related field preferred
  • PMP certification preferred

Experience Requirements

  • 5+ years of project management experience
  • Experience with project management methodologies and full project lifecycle management
  • Strong customer-facing, leadership, and relationship management skills
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office; ERP experience preferred

Job Duties

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for customers and stakeholders throughout project execution
  • Define project scope, objectives, timelines, and deliverables
  • Coordinate with engineering, operations, manufacturing, sales, suppliers, and vendors to ensure project success
  • Lead cross-functional teams and promote collaboration to achieve project goals
  • Track project schedules, budgets, quality, risks, and overall performance
  • Prepare and communicate project status reports, updates, milestones, and risk assessments
  • Manage project changes and develop solutions to address challenges and obstacles
  • Ensure projects are completed on time, within budget, and meet customer expectations
